Ten Common Statistical Errors from All Phases of Research, and Their Fixes.
Statistical errors are surprisingly common and threaten the credibility of biomedical research.[[1], [3]] This issue has received increasing attention in recent years, including in the popular media,[[4], [6]] prompting calls for statistical reform.
